We came for lunch on the solar eclipse day as it was close to our hotel. We were the only couple. There were some customers for take out. It was quiet there but we had a very good experience. The food was well prepared and they were all delicious, although they were not all necessarily tastes the same as those in the east coast. They were different but good! Make sure asking for the authentic Chinese menu. The waitress was nice and attentive.

Ordered a carry out on my way home from their website, and it was ready when I arrived--twenty minutes. When I drove up the sign lights were off, and it looked closed. I told the lady. I was thinking that people staying in the nearby hotels may look for a dinner place, and would never see the restaurant in the dark. I hope the outside lights get fixed soon. The tangerine roughy (fish) I chose included a sweet sauce, and was delicious. I made two meals of it. The crab Rangoon was fried wonton filled with a cream cheese, crab and onion mixture. Crunchy and good. Hunan is a good choice off Aurora Road as you go into Solon.
